Point of clarification: Stromile averaged 13 points and 7 boards per game in 
his second season (last year). If only Kedrick was giving the C's anything 
remotely close to those numbers in this his second year. 

What Stromile as you say "figured out just now" is that finally the PF spot 
for the Griz is his to lose. His first year he played behind Shareef; last 
season there was a glut of veterans in Long, Massenburg, and Lo Wright, along 
with the prized rookie Gasol who was being shuffled between both the "4" and 
the "5" spot. This season, the team added Gooden to the mix trying to 
determine if he was a "3" or a "4". Ever since Gooden was traded and the 
constant trade rumors involving Stro became a thing of the past, he has 
played terrific ball now that he's being given consistent minutes.
